🔎 skypehunt

I've made this neat OSINT tool to allow anyone to easily find information from a skype user, with just a username, phone number or email.

A lot of people seem to think that no one uses skype, which is true for the most part, but you'd be surprised to see how many people still have a skype account from several years ago!

What can I find?

  • Skype ID
  • Display Name
  • Profile Picture
  • Location
  • Date of Birth
  • Gender
  • Email Address
  • Creation Date
  • Microsoft Teams

Installation

1. Install Python

This program requires Python 3.8+ to be installed.

2. Cloning

Open your terminal, and execute the following commands:

git clone https://github.com/8C/skypehunt
cd skypehunt

3. Install requirements

Execute the following command in your terminal:

python3 -m pip install -r requirements.txt

Usage

1. Log into Skype

Log onto Skype Web and log into your Microsoft account

2. Open Developer Tools

Right click anywhere in your browser, and click Inspect. Then click on the Network tab.

3. Reload the page

Reload the page with Ctrl + R (Windows & Linux) or Command + R (Mac)

4. Filter the requests

Search the requests for people.skype.com and click on the request

5. Copy the Auth token

Scroll down and copy the Skype Auth token

6. Paste the Auth token in token.txt

After pasting the Skype Auth token, save the file

7. Run the program

Execute the following command in your terminal:

python3 skypehunt.py exampleusername123
